Our Entire Selection of Best Dressed, Most Rugged Elegant Women


Iranian Beauty, Shohreh Aghdashloo, nominated for Best Supporting Actress House of Sand and Fog wore a regal red Iranian designer, Simin along with Harry Winston jewels

Julie Andrews, another "Rugged Elegant Classic"

Faye Dunaway

Jennifer Garner, wore an orange crush vintage Valentino with crystal earrings and her bright personality to match

Holly Hunter, nominated for Best Supporting Actress, Thirteen wore a light pink tulle over chiffon Vera Wang in honor of their ten year designer / model partnership and friendship

Angelina Jolie, who presented for Achievement in Art Direction wore a loose white halter gown by Marc Bouwer

Nicole Kidman, wore a soft steel blue Chanel Couture but not Chanel No. 5. Her perfume of the evening: Tea Rose.

Julianne Moore wore Versace

Annette O'Toole wore dove-shaped Global Vision for Peace pins to show her support for the United Nations

Julia Roberts wore Giorgio Armani satin

Susan Sarandon

Charlize Theron, this year's winner as Best Lead Actress for her role in Monster. Tonight, a 1920's glamour girl who wore a sequined Tom Ford gown for Gucci, a handbag by South African Lana Marks and a beautiful bronzed skin tone.

Will Ferrell's wife with child, Vivica Paulin wore a midnight blue gown and gorgeous jewelry

Oprah Winfrey, wore Gianfranco Ferre and a generous smile when Billy Crystal claimed that she was thinking "You don't want to talk about rich, girlfriend" relative to Julia Roberts, that is.

Catherine Zeta-Jones wore a red Donatella Versace gown that was made especially for her

The Night's Most Rugged Elegant 'Soleful' Shoes

diamond.shoe.jpg Diamond Shoe by Stuart Weitzman

On the night we were looking for the most "rugged elegant" attire, Stuart Weitzman's diamond-adorned shoes deserve special recognition. These "solefully" designed shoes worn by country star, Alison Krauss are highlighted with Kwiat Diamonds and valued at $2 million. Alison's toes and performance sparkled when she sang the Oscar-nominated songs Scarlet Tide and You Will Be My Ain True Love from the movie Cold Mountain.
